TECHNICAL FIELD

[0001] The utility model relates to a novel clean room. BACKGROUND

[0002] The clean room refers to the space that the air cleanliness reaches the stipulated level and can be used for people to move.

[0003] The clean room is only relatively clean, and not absolutely dust-free and sterile.

[0004] In the prior art, the cost of the large clean room is high, and for small-scale production, it is difficult to apply the large clean room without reaching a high level of cleanliness, therefore, most small production units only use simple spray dust removal to achieve preliminary cleaning.

[0005] However, we found in actual operation that the spray dust removal method has poor cleaning effect on the soles, and the workers wearing dust-free clothes will be contaminated with dust particles on the ground during walking from the changing position to the clean room.

[0006] Therefore, we designed a new clean room with small volume structure, lower cost and targeted cleaning for the soles. CONTENT OF THE UTILITY MODEL

[0007] The utility model solves the technical problem to provide a new clean room with small volume structure, lower cost and targeted cleaning for the soles.

[0029] Reference is made to Figure 1 , Figure 2 and Figure 3The new clean room shown comprises a box body 1, open holes 101 are arranged at the front and rear end faces of the box body 1, hanger rails 2 are installed at the upper and lower positions of the open holes 101 at the front and rear end faces of the box body 1, box doors 3 are slidingly installed through the hanger rails 2, the box doors 3 slide along the hanger rails 2 to close or open the open holes 101, an inner groove body 4 is installed at the inner bottom position of the box body 1, a partition plate 41 is arranged inside the inner groove body 4, one side of the partition plate 41 is a primary purification pool 42, and the other side is a secondary purification pool 43, a hanging rod is installed at the inner top of the box body 1, a waterproof door curtain 5 is hung through the hanging rod, a water inlet main pipe 6 is installed at the top of the box body 1, a plurality of atomizing nozzles 61 are installed at the lower end of the water inlet main pipe 6, the lower ends of the atomizing nozzles 61 are inserted into the box body 1 and correspond to the secondary purification pool 43, a first water outlet pipe 121 is arranged at the front end of the box body 1 and communicates with the primary purification pool 42, and a second water outlet pipe 131 is arranged at the side of the box body 1 and communicates with the secondary purification pool 43.

[0030] The total height of the box body 1 is 2.4 meters, the height of the open hole 101 is 1.8 meters, and the vertical height of the inner groove body 4 is 25 centimeters.

[0031] The outside of the box body 1 is connected with the wall through a waterproof plate to form a separation between indoor and outdoor, and when entering the production workshop, it is necessary to pass through the box body 1.

[0032] The inside of the box body 1 is divided into a primary purification pool and a secondary purification pool, the purpose of the primary purification pool is to remove dust particles attached to shoes, and the purpose of the secondary purification pool is to perform atomizing and spraying disinfection.

[0033] One end of the water inlet main pipe 6 is closed, and the other end is connected with a booster pump, and disinfectant is pumped through the booster pump.

[0034] When a person enters the production workshop, first, the person changes into a dust-free suit outdoors, then walks into the primary purification pool, stands in the primary purification pool for 10-20 seconds, then pulls open the waterproof door curtain 5 and enters the secondary purification pool, and disinfection and sterilization are realized through the atomizing and spraying mode.

[0035] Referring to Figure 1 and Figure 2As shown, the preliminary purification tank 42 has an inclined bottom surface 421, the depth of the bottom surface 421 gradually increases away from the partition 41, the surface of the bottom surface 421 is uniformly distributed with friction particles 422, the partition 41 is hollow inside, the side of the partition 41 facing the preliminary purification tank 42 is provided with a plurality of spray heads 423, the spray heads 423 spray towards the bottom surface 421, the first water outlet pipe 121 corresponds to the low position of the bottom surface 421, so that the water sprayed from the spray heads 423 is discharged from the first water outlet pipe 121, and the preliminary purification tank 42 is kept free of water accumulation, and a water inlet pipe 424 is installed outside the box 1 and communicates with the partition 41.

[0036] In the above technical solution, the inclined bottom surface 421 is adopted, which facilitates the discharge of particles washed from the shoe sole and avoids water accumulation above the bottom surface 421.

[0037] The water pump is connected to the water inlet pipe 424, and after the water pump extracts pure water, the water is sprayed from the spray heads 423, which spray towards the bottom surface 421 to flush away the particles deposited on the bottom surface 421.

[0038] Referring to Figure 2 As shown, the friction particles 422 are semispherical or cylindrical, and the height of the friction particles 422 protruding from the bottom surface 421 is 8-12 mm.

[0039] In this embodiment, the friction particles 422 are semispherical, which facilitates the detachment of particles attached to the shoe sole by friction with the friction particles 422.

[0040] Referring to Figure 2 As shown, the inclination angle of the bottom surface 421 is 3-6°.

[0041] In this embodiment, the inclination angle of the bottom surface 421 is 5°.

[0042] Referring to Figure 1 As shown, the bottom of the box 1 is penetrated, the inner groove body 4 is loaded from the bottom of the box 1, and the contact position between the inner groove body 4 and the box 1 is glued to form a seal.

[0043] The above technical solution facilitates the assembly of the inner groove body 4.

[0044] Referring to Figure 2 As shown, the lower end of the waterproof curtain 5 hangs into the secondary purification tank 43.

[0045] The above structure allows the atomized water vapor sprayed from the atomizing spray head to drip along the waterproof curtain 5 into the secondary purification tank 43 after being attached to the waterproof curtain 5, thereby achieving the collection of the disinfectant.

[0046] Referring to Figure 1 As shown, the height of the second water outlet pipe 131 is higher than the bottom of the secondary purification tank 43, specifically 4cm higher, so that the secondary purification tank 43 retains disinfectant liquid.

[0047] By retaining part of the disinfectant liquid in the secondary purification tank 43, the shoe soles can be soaked for disinfection.

[0048] Referring to Figure 1 As shown, a sealing ring 199 is installed at the edge of the opening 101, and the box door 3 contacts the sealing ring 199.

[0049] The sealing ring 199 can increase the sealing property.
